| woodsxc | Long day ![]() Date Climbed: Aug 13, 2008 | |
| My first Fourteener and my longest day on the trail. We were hiking for over fourteen hours and I've done 20 mile hikes in less than half that time. We took the Keyhole route and really had a good time of it. I hadn't realized how exposed the Homestretch is and it pushed the limits of fun, but it was a good challenge. Seeing the sun come up right between the Twin Sisters and turn the East Face rosy red for five minutes was worth the 3:45 wake up. With this under my belt, I'd like to move on to some more challenging peaks. Good luck to all of you in future summits. | ||

| mountainzen107 | Fast and Light ![]() Date Climbed: Jul 26, 2008 | |
| This was my 7th 14er, done in 7 hrs and 15 minutes. By far the most beautiful/technical/exposed mountain thus far. I was prepared physically and mentally, but completely shocked at its difficulty. Being the "cattle route" i presumed that it would be a rather long version of grays or bierstadt. NOPE! i cannot believe how more people don't die up there. I saw 10 year olds, 60 year olds, and everything inbetween. I would have to say 90 percent looked inexperienced. anyway it was gorgeous and i loved the exposure on the narrows. -and also people's expressions on the narrows as they cling on the wall with their life as i skip by like a mountain goat. | ||

| bighornmonkey | So close... Date Climbed: Feb 23, 2008 | |
| Attempted the summit in winter conditions with my friend Rudy but did not quite reach the top. We ascended the FLYING DUTCHMAN successfully (50 ft of WI2-3 that we protected with 3 screws) and made it within less than 500ft from the summit...Late hour, slow progress due to fresh snow coverage, and very windy weather conditions made us turn around.....so close! But there is always next time, right? | ||
